Lebanon has been verbally informed by Germany of an arrest warrant against Central Bank Governor Riad Salameh "on charges of corruption, forgery... and money laundry and embezzlement", a senior judicial source told Reuters on Tuesday.
Last Friday, France's national financial prosecutor (PNF) confirmed in a statement that it has issued an arrest warrant for Salameh.
Salameh has denied any wrongdoing.
